A gas can be liquefied below its critical temperature.
For example, the critical temperature Tc for CO2, O2 and H2 are 31.1 0C, 118.8 0C and 240 0C respectively.

Thus, CO2 gas cannot be liquefied above 31.10C however high the pressure may be applied.
